5919. akshub

akshub: asp, viper
Original Word: עַכְשׁוּב
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Transliteration: akshub
Phonetic Spelling: (ak-shoob')
Short Definition: viper

Word Origin
of uncertain derivation
Definition
asp, viper
NASB Word Usage
viper (1).

עַכְשׁוּב noun masculine usually asp, viper (so ᵐ5 ᵑ9; perhaps conject. from sense and "" נָחָשׁ), but perhaps = (? corrupt for) עַכָּבִישׁ spider (q. v.; compare ᵑ7on the passage); — ׳חֲמַת ע Psalm 140:4 a viper's (? spider's) venom is under their lips (see especially Che and references).

adder

Probably from an unused root meaning to coil; an asp (from lurking coiled up) -- adder.
